This particular business is not a separate legal entity from the owner. Hence, you will be responsible for signing the checks, drawing the lease agreements, filing taxes, and other documents with your name on them. If your business is receiving any payment, the document will have your name on it.<\/p>\n<h3 id=\"can-any-other-name-be-used-for-legal-works-in-sole-proprietorship\">Can Any Other Name Be Used for Legal Works in Sole Proprietorship?<\/h3>\n<p>Yes, it is possible for a proprietor to use a fictitious name to represent this particular form of business in legal terms. For this, you need to register yourself with another name under the rule of <a href=\"https:\/\/www.trendsmosaic.com\/how-to-file-a-dba\/\">DBA or \u201cto do business as.\u201d<\/a> Once your filing is accepted, you will be able to work with another identity rather than your own. However, the personal tax return will be the same even with the DBA.<\/p>\n<h3 id=\"employees-and-ein\">Employees and EIN<\/h3>\n<p>In such business structures, the sole owner can get an EIN number from the Internal Revenue Service. The <a href=\"https:\/\/www.trendsmosaic.com\/ein\/\">Employer Identification Number (EIN)<\/a> is a nine-digit ID that a sole proprietor can use in place of a Social Security number on business filings. With the EIN number, you will be able to open a business bank account, hire employees, calculate tax on employees, and perform other business activities.<\/p>\n<h3 id=\"taxes-levied-on-sole-proprietorship-business\">Taxes Levied on Sole Proprietorship Business<\/h3>\n<p>Even though sole proprietorship entrepreneurs act differently than incorporated businesses, taxation will be levied on your business. It\u2019s a one-person business; hence, you will be responsible for paying the personal income tax and self-employment tax from the earnings you make every year. You just need to obtain all the necessary licenses and permits for the product\/service offered.<\/p>\n<p>One of the key benefits of starting a sole proprietorship is the ease of formation. Unlike other business structures such as partnerships or corporations, setting up a sole proprietorship is relatively uncomplicated and requires minimal paperwork. In most cases, all that is needed is to register a business name, obtain any necessary licenses or permits, and start operating the business. This simplicity makes it an attractive option for those looking to get started quickly and without a lot of red tape.  <\/p>\n<p>Another advantage of a sole proprietorship is that the business owner has complete control over all aspects of the business. From decision-making to financial management, the sole proprietor retains full autonomy and is not required to consult with partners or shareholders before making important decisions. This can be a major factor for individuals who want to maintain a hands-on approach to running their business and are looking for more flexibility in their operations.  <\/p>\n<p>Additionally, a sole proprietorship offers tax advantages that can be appealing to many business owners. The income generated by the business is reported on the owner&#8217;s personal tax return, simplifying the tax process and potentially allowing for certain deductions and credits that may not be available to other business structures. This can result in significant savings for the owner, especially in the early stages of the business when every dollar counts.  <\/p>\n<p>Despite the benefits, there are also challenges to consider when starting a sole proprietorship. One of the primary drawbacks is that the owner is personally liable for all debts and obligations of the business. This means that if the business incurs debts or is sued, the owner&#8217;s personal assets may be at risk. It is important for prospective sole proprietors to carefully consider this risk and take steps to protect themselves, such as obtaining adequate insurance coverage or establishing a formal business entity.  <\/p>\n<p>Another potential downside of a sole proprietorship is the limited ability to raise capital. Because the business is owned and operated by a single individual, it can be challenging to attract investors or secure loans from financial institutions. This can limit the growth and expansion opportunities for the business, especially in competitive industries where access to capital is crucial for success.  <\/p>\n<p>In conclusion, starting a sole proprietorship can be a viable option for individuals looking to start a small business with minimal hassle and enjoy the benefits of autonomy and financial control.
